The S&P 500 fell as much as 1.2% Tuesday, hours ahead ahead of a deadline by President Donald Trump to destroy Iranian power plants and bridges. Stocks rallied back in late trading after Pakistan’s prime minister urged Trump to extend his deadline for another two weeks and asked Iran to open up the Strait of Hormuz for two weeks. The Dow Jones Industrial Average slipped 0.2%, and the Nasdaq composite edged up 0.1%.
